## Joe Ferguson Drilling, Inc.

**247** well reports on file across **11** Texas counties, from 2003 to 2006. Median depth **195 ft**.

### Where they work

*Counties worked, busiest first.*

| County | Reports | Share | Median depth, ft |
|---|---|---|---|
| [Jackson County](/county/jackson.md) | 65 | 26.3% | 180 |
| [Wharton County](/county/wharton.md) | 63 | 25.5% | 200 |
| [Victoria County](/county/victoria.md) | 31 | 12.6% | 170 |
| [Colorado County](/county/colorado.md) | 26 | 10.5% | 240 |
| [Matagorda County](/county/matagorda.md) | 26 | 10.5% | 150 |
| [Lavaca County](/county/lavaca.md) | 24 | 9.7% | 240 |
| [DeWitt County](/county/dewitt.md) | 3 | 1.2% | 220 |
| [Fort Bend County](/county/fort-bend.md) | 3 | 1.2% | 150 |
| [Goliad County](/county/goliad.md) | 3 | 1.2% | 280 |
| [Calhoun County](/county/calhoun.md) | 2 | 0.8% | 402 |
| [Refugio County](/county/refugio.md) | 1 | 0.4% | 275 |

### What they drill

*Purpose, and how deep each went.*

| Purpose | Wells | Share | Median depth, ft |
|---|---|---|---|
| Industrial | 163 | 66.0% | 200 |
| Stock | 42 | 17.0% | 140 |
| Domestic | 37 | 15.0% | 192 |
| Irrigation | 5 | 2.0% | 220 |
